To keep condensation off your car’s windows, focus on controlling interior moisture. Use your air conditioning system regularly, ensure proper ventilation, address any leaks, and consider moisture-absorbing products. Seasonal adjustments, from clearing snow off mats in winter to employing recirculation modes in summer, also help maintain clear visibility and protect your interior.

Few experiences can be as unpleasant as starting your car on a warm day, turning on the AC, and being greeted by a moldy, musty odor wafting through the vents. Understanding why this happens is the first step toward effectively dealing with it. The primary culprit behind these odors is the presence of moisture and organic contaminants—like mold, mildew, and bacteria—within the AC’s evaporator case, ducts, and filters.

In select American urban centers, observant pedestrians might notice Uber-branded Volvo XC90 SUVs equipped with advanced rooftop sensors navigating city streets. These vehicles represent the cutting edge of autonomous ride-hailing technology, marking a significant milestone in transportation innovation. Volvo and Uber have jointly developed a production-ready version of the XC90 capable of fully autonomous operation without human supervision—a major advancement from current models that require backup drivers.
